Wood Flooring Replacement in Grand Rapids, MI
Wood flooring replacement services involve removing existing hardwood floors and installing new ones to refresh the appearance and functionality of a property’s interior. These projects typically address areas where the current flooring is damaged, worn, or outdated, including living rooms, bedrooms, hallways, and other high-traffic spaces. Homeowners often seek this service when they want to update their home’s style, improve durability, or prepare a property for sale, ensuring the new flooring aligns with their aesthetic preferences and lifestyle needs.
Before requesting wood flooring replacement, property owners usually want to understand the types of wood available, the differences in finishes, and the overall process involved. It's also common to consider the condition of subfloors, the scope of removal and disposal of old flooring, and the options for matching existing décor if only part of a space is being replaced. Clarifying these details helps ensure the new flooring meets expectations and fits within the property's design and structural requirements.

Wood Flooring Replacement Questions
What types of wood flooring can be replaced? Most common wood floors, including hardwood, engineered wood, and laminate, can be replaced or refaced to restore their appearance.
When is replacement necessary instead of refinishing? Replacement is recommended when the flooring is severely damaged, warped, or has extensive wear that cannot be remedied through refinishing.
How should property owners prepare for a wood flooring replacement? Clear the area of furniture and obstacles to allow for safe and efficient access during the removal and installation process.
What are common reasons for choosing a flooring replacement? Reasons include outdated style, damage from moisture or pests, or the desire to upgrade to a different wood type or finish.
